Mental Illness Awareness Week at UBC

As part of our goal & initiative to educate the UBC community & student body on Mental Health & destigmatizing Mental Illness, we are hosting a series of events on four days. Coinciding with National Mental Illness Awareness Week, we’re bringing you these great events:

Monday, October 4: “Jaywalking – Dispelling Myths”

How much do you know about mental health and recovery? This event is a take-off on Jay Leno’s ‘Jaywalking’ where MHAC members will be spreading awareness about mental illness and dispelling myths!

Where: IRC
Time: lunch; 12-1pm

Tuesday, October 5: “Lunch n’ Learn – Interprofessional Collaboration on Working with People Living with Mental Illness”

Watch panel speakers including those from Pharmacy, Family Practice, Psychiatry, Nursing and Occupational Therapy work through a case collaboratively. Learn first-hand how varying health disciplines perceive the same issue and work together. Refreshments provided!

Where: Life Sciences Centre Auditorium 2
Time: 12-12:50pm (doors open at 11:45)

Wednesday, October 6: “Recovery with Mental Illness… hearing voices”

  • Experience auditory hallucinations through a simulation exercise
  • Learn about the Recovery Model
  • Hear stories from healthcare professionals and individuals with mental health issues
  • Participate in an interprofessional discussion on recovery
  • Reception in West Atrium of LSC to follow, with refreshments and draw prizes
  • The event has room for approximately 300 attendees. Due to the healthcare focus of the event, this event is very valuable for students of health care disciplines. At the same time, all students, faculty, staff, community, and patient partners are all welcome to attend.

    Where: Life Sciences Centre Auditorium 2
    Time: 4-7 pm (doors open at 3:45)

    Thursday, October 7: “Healthy Minds at UBC: Managing Stress”

    This workshop is designed to help you stay on the right foot by creating wellness balance in your life. With a healthy brain and a balanced lifestyle, you will be more prepared to handle those stressful periods that are inevitable as a busy university student.
